* [PATCH] fix git branch -m in presence of cross devices

When you have for example a bare repository stored on NFS, and that you
create new workdirs locally (using contrib's git-new-workdir), logs/refs
is a symlink to a different device. Hence when the reflogs are renamed,
all must happen below logs/refs or one gets cross device rename errors
like:
git branch -m foo
error: unable to move logfile logs/refs/heads/master to tmp-renamed-log: Invalid cross-device link
fatal: Branch rename failed
The fix is hence to use logs/refs/.tmp-renamed-log as a temporary log
name, instead of just tmp-renamed-log.

+/*
+ * People using contrib's git-new-workdir have .git/logs/refs ->
+ * /some/other/path/.git/logs/refs, and that may live on another device.
+ *
+ * IOW, to avoid cross device rename errors, the temporary renamed log must
+ * live into logs/refs.
+ */
+#define TMP_RENAMED_LOG "logs/refs/.tmp-renamed-log"
